+/* set how often to update temperatures (seconds) */
+#define HEAT_UPDATE_DELAY 400
FWIW, 400 seconds is an unusual time period. It's expected that
periodic work might take place at intervals of 5 minutes, 10
minutes, etc, not 6m40s. It's much easier to predict and understand
behaviour if it's at a interval of whole units like minutes,
especially when looking at timestamped event traces. Hence 300s (5
minutes) makes a lot more sense as a period for updates...
